Shesmedi Hospital
Location:- Gyeonggi-do, South Korea.
Site area:- 1249.88 sq.m
Architects:- Young Lim, Sun Kim
Structure:- R.C. Structure

Medical departments:- Obstetrics and Gynecology, Pediatrics, Anesthesiology, Family medicine.


Specialized medical depts.:- Laparoscopic surgery, Infertility, Normal delivery.

SITE PLAN ELEVATION


Two buildings are facing each other across a parking lot in a 45 meter distance. One
building is a maternity hospital housing 20 beds and the other is a warehouse store.
D•LIM Architects renovated these two buildings, connecting them by a 40 meter long span
bridge.
The existing hospital building becomes a ward and the warehouse building is transformed
to an outpatient building which also houses OR’s and LDR’s on the third floor.
 The bridge connects the third floors of both buildings at a height of 9 meters, leaving the
parking lot below. It is a main artery which adjoins two buildings into one.
Newborn units are located on the third floor of the ward easily
accessible to both inpatient and LDR units.

Mothers can take a walk on the bridge, praying their safe


delivery. The guardians can take a rest on it, enjoying outside
view.
The truss spans 40 meters allowing open view out.

Shesmedi hospital is a woman-oriented hospital since 20 years in


Gyeonggi-Do, South Korea.
It accommodates for 50 beds approximately including OR and LDR
rooms.

The hospital consists of 14 doctors and 70 nurses.

The hospital building was remodeled. It is also


equipped with state of the art facilities. The
architects has more focused on the ventilation
and lighting feature structurally.

The bride that connects both the building turned


to be a good idea which provided more open view
and walk space for woman and for relaxation
purpose too.
